智慧人才服务平台数据库
时间: 2023-11-21 22:13:38 浏览: 27
智慧人才服务平台的数据库通常用于存储用户信息、职位信息、匹配算法等数据。它扮演着存储和管理平台数据的角色,使得平台能够高效地进行用户匹配和数据分析等功能。数据库的设计和架构取决于具体的平台需求,可以选择关系型数据库(如MySQL、Oracle)或非关系型数据库(如MongoDB、Redis)等技术来实现。数据库的安全性和性能是设计时需要考虑的重要因素。
相关问题
家政服务平台设计数据库
好的,关于家政服务平台的数据库设计,需要根据具体的需求来进行设计。通常情况下,可以设计以下几个表:
1. 用户表:存储家政服务平台的用户信息,包括用户ID、用户名、密码、真实姓名、手机号码等。
2. 家政员表:存储所有家政员的基本信息,包括家政员ID、姓名、年龄、性别、从业经历等。
3. 服务项目表:存储家政服务平台提供的所有服务项目信息,包括服务名称、价格、服务时长等。
4. 订单表:存储用户下单的订单信息,包括订单ID、用户ID、家政员ID、服务项目ID、订单总金额、下单时间、订单状态等。
5. 评价表:存储用户对家政员的评价信息,包括评价ID、用户ID、家政员ID、评价内容、评价时间等。
以上是一个基本的数据库设计方案,当然在实际开发中还需要根据具体情况进行调整和完善。
校园服务平台数据库系统实践概念设计
校园服务平台数据库系统的概念设计应该包括以下方面:
1. 数据库系统的架构设计:应该考虑到系统的稳定性、可扩展性和性能等因素,选择适合的数据库类型和架构,如关系型数据库或者NoSQL数据库。
2. 数据库表设计:应该根据系统的需求,确定需要哪些表以及表之间的关系。例如,可以设计用户表、订单表、商品表、评论表等。
3. 数据库字段设计:应该对每个表的字段进行详细的设计,确保每个字段都具有明确的意义和数据类型,避免数据冗余和错误。
4. 数据库索引设计:应该针对系统的查询需求,设计合适的索引,提高查询效率。
5. 数据库安全设计:应该考虑到用户数据的保护,采用加密等技术,确保数据的安全性。
6. 数据库备份和恢复设计:应该定期备份数据库,以便在系统故障或数据丢失时能够及时恢复。